Springtime Grooming: Taking Care Of Shedding and Allergic Reactions



As the days grow warmer and blossoms begin to flower, your dog may start shedding more hair, which can cause allergic reactions for both you and your pet dog.

To manage this seasonal dropping, regular cleaning is crucial. Go for a few times a week, utilizing a brush fit for your dog's coat kind. This not just gets rid of loose hair however also distributes all-natural oils, maintaining their skin healthy.

In addition, vacuum your home often to lower irritants and take into consideration utilizing air cleansers. Bathing your dog with a gentle shampoo can likewise help relieve itchy skin.

If allergic reactions linger, consult your vet for recommendations on pet-safe antihistamines or therapies. By staying aggressive, you'll keep your dog comfortable and minimize allergy signs and symptoms for every person in your house.

Summer Grooming: Protecting Against Heat and Pests



When summer rolls in, maintaining your pet cool and safeguarded from parasites comes to be a top priority. Routine grooming helps manage your puppy's coat, reducing warmth and stopping matting.

Consider a summertime haircut for longer-haired breeds; it not just improves airflow however also makes it simpler to identify bugs like fleas and ticks.

Do not neglect to wash your pet a lot more regularly with a mild, pet-safe hair shampoo to wash away dirt and bugs. After exterior play, inspect their skin for any kind of indications of inflammation or parasites.

Utilizing a high quality flea and tick preventative is essential, as well. Maintaining your canine hydrated and supplying shaded locations throughout walks can help them remain cool while you appreciate summer journeys with each other.

Winter Months Pet Grooming: Maintaining Your Pet Dog Cozy and Comfortable



While wintertime brings a cool to the air, keeping your canine cozy and comfortable is vital for their well-being. Routine grooming aids preserve a healthy coat, which offers insulation versus the cold.

Make sure to brush your canine often to stop matting and eliminate dead hair, as a tidy layer catches heat much better. Consider scheduling a trim for longer-haired breeds to minimize ice and snow buildup between their paws and on their hair.

Do not neglect to inspect their paw pads for injuries from icy surfaces or salt. When heading outside, a comfy pet dog sweater or layer can supply added defense.



Last but not least, keep them dry and warm indoors, as this aids preserve their total convenience during the winter season.
